BENITEZ BLASTS BACK
Beaten Toon boss defends ‘boring’ tag
NEWCASTLE boss Rafa Benitez has hit back at criticism of his defensive tactics during yesterday’s 2-1 defeat at home to Chelsea, as he insisted: ‘You have to drive the car you have.’ MailOnline revealed before the game that Benitez had dropped skipper Jamaal Lascelles after a training-ground fallout over the manager’s intention to play with three centre backs in a five-man backline. Newcastle had just 19 per cent of the possession against Chelsea and Jamie Redknapp told Sky Sports their players would have been ‘ embarrassed’ by the gameplan.
But Benitez said: ‘You have to drive the car you have. When I was with Liverpool we beat Real Madrid 4-0 at home, when I was at Napoli I was attacking all the time. I’d like to play with five strikers if I could. But when I am at Newcastle I have to manage, I have what I have.’
